The 10th Annual Boca Burger Battle is back, and this year's event is bigger and better than ever! The competition will take place on Saturday, July 15th, 2023, at Sanborn Square Park in downtown Boca Raton.

The Boca Burger Battle is a competition between some of the best chefs in South Florida to see who can create the best burger. The chefs will be judged by a panel of food experts, and the winner will be awarded the title of "Best Grill Master."

The pre-party on Friday, July 14th will be a fun evening of live music, games, and $5 sliders and $5 beer, wine, and spirits. Admission to the pre-party is free, and it is open to all ages.

The Royal Poinciana Plaza, situated at the heart of Palm Beach Island on the intersection of Royal Poinciana Way and Cocoanut Road, is a premier destination for shopping, entertainment, art, culture, and dining in Palm Beach. This outdoor lifestyle and shopping center underwent renovations a few years ago to restore it to its iconic Palm Beach style and charm. 

The Plaza was originally built in 1957 by renowned builder and architect John Volk, who is known for designing elegant homes for America’s royal families. Volk has previously designed homes for prominent names such as the Vanderbilts, DuPonts, Forders, and the Pulitzers. If you're looking for a rooftop restaurant with stunning views, delicious food, and a lively atmosphere, then you need to check out Spruzzo in West Palm Beach.

Spruzzo is located on the rooftop of the Ben Hotel in the heart of downtown West Palm Beach, and it offers incredible panoramic views of the Intracoastal Waterway. With not a bad seat in the house, the restaurant has two distinct dining areas: a poolside lounge and a bar/dining area.
